Output 64afc83ccb46fcfb64edea7d6bd4bf61d58bd90a7e8d5cd1252140e54bdc8e04:22

value
4589404
script pubkey
OP_0 OP_PUSHBYTES_20 c0c58423f23857a4507de19fc6ed43fabbb20633
address
bc1qcrzcgglj8pt6g5raux0udm2rl2amyp3nx03ys4
transaction
64afc83ccb46fcfb64edea7d6bd4bf61d58bd90a7e8d5cd1252140e54bdc8e04
spent
true